What to expect when a Domestic Energy Assessor (DEA) comes to your property to carry out an EPC Assessment:

On the day of your EPC assessment, the appointment should normally take around 45 minutes depending on the size of the property.

 The Assessor will carry out the EPC on a purpose-built and approved app on their tablet or smartphone. Through the app, they will input their findings and take photos as evidence. They will also take measurements and make a floorplan of the property to work out the area and the Heat Loss Parameters.

 The survey will involve:

  • Determining the property age and construction type.
  • The property type and detachment.
  • Inspection of wall construction and any insulation (internal, external or cavity) the assessor will also measure the wall thickness. If you have any documentary evidence of cavity wall insulation, please have this available.
  • Determine whether the floor is suspended or solid. Documentation will need to be provided to evidence any floor insulation.
  • The windows and doors will be assessed. Draft proofing will also be checked.
  • The heating system will require identification along with the heating controls. Also, if you have a hot water tank this will need to be accessible for inspection.
  • Loft insulation thickness will be measured. If the loft is inaccessible or there are boards covering the insulation, documented evidence will need to be produced otherwise the insulation will be assumed.
  • The number of habitable rooms (e.g., Living Room, Bedroom).
  • If the habitable room is heated by a fixed heating source.
  • How much of the lighting is energy efficient?
  • Noting the number of bathrooms and showers.
  • Conservatories.
  • Inspection of meters (gas and electric) so please make sure that you know where these are and that they are accessible.
  • Any renewables such as solar panels or wind turbines.
  • Secondary heating such as a gas fire.

When complete the assessor will upload the EPC to the government’s online register where the Energy Performance Certificate can be accessed.
